Abstract
In this paper we give a deeper insight on the neutronic features of F2Be coolant by comparing it with the moderator par excellence; light water. Its potential use on a thorium-fuel based system will be completed by a resilience analysis of the design window along the burn-up cycle. The ultimate goal is to give a sound answer to how a F2Be-cooled system could contribute to improve the resource-efficiency of nuclear systems without overlooking the main safety aspects. This is one of the main pending questions in the quest to sustainability.
